How do you delete a circular pattern in Solidworks?

Right-click the pattern in the FeatureManager design tree and select Edit Feature. In the Table Driven Pattern dialog box, click the number of the pattern you want to delete to highlight the X-Y coordinates. Press Delete. Click OK.

Can you edit linear sketch pattern solidworks?

With reference to above image of linear pattern, when you are in the ‘Edit sketch ‘mode, right click on any entity of the pattern and select ‘Edit Linear Pattern’. Circular Pattern can be edited in the similar way.

How do I edit a circular pattern in Inventor?

Edit Rectangular and Circular Patterns



Right-click a pattern element in the graphics window and choose Edit Pattern. Change any values in the Rectangular Pattern or Circular Pattern dialog box and click OK. Double-click a pattern dimension in the graphics window to change it.

How do I edit a sketch in Solidworks?

Do one of the following:

  1. Click Sketch. on the Sketch toolbar, or click Insert > Sketch. Select an existing sketch to edit.
  2. Right-click a sketch in the FeatureManager design tree, or right-click a sketch entity in the graphics area, and select Edit Sketch.

How do I edit a sketch pattern in Inventor?

Edit sketch pattern

  1. In the browser, select the sketch, right-click, and then select Edit Sketch.
  2. Select a pattern member in the graphics window, right-click, and then select Edit Pattern.

How do you fill a pattern in Solidworks?

To create a fill pattern, click Fill Pattern (Features toolbar) or Insert > Pattern/Mirror > Fill Pattern, set the PropertyManager options, and click . Parameters control the pattern layout. You can create a sheet metal perforation-style pattern, or a pattern of concentric shapes typically used to enhance aesthetics.

What is a circular pattern?

A circular pattern is an radial arrayof objects around a. Center point in a sketch. Axis in a part or assembly. Bolt pattern on automobile wheel would be an example.

How do you use hole Wizards in Solidworks?

You can use the Hole Wizard to create customized holes of various types. To create hole wizard holes, create a part and select a surface, click Hole Wizard (Features toolbar) or Insert > Features > Hole > Wizard, set the PropertyManager options, and click .
